Creating Consistent Packaging with Bold Brush Typography
Packaging is where the rubber meets the road for physical products. Whether you are sealing a bakery box, labeling a candle jar, or tagging a piece of jewelry, the typography on your package tells the customer how much care went into the item. Bansat shines in these real-world applications because its bold weight ensures readability even on smaller surfaces. I started using this font for my thank-you cards and shipping labels, and suddenly, unboxing my products felt like a premium experience. Because Bansat is designed as a display font, it works best for headlines, product names, and short phrases rather than long paragraphs of text. By pairing it with a clean sans serif font for the ingredient lists or care instructions, you create a balanced hierarchy that looks professional. This combination helps customers find the information they need quickly while enjoying the artistic flair of the main title. For online sellers, having packaging that looks this cohesive encourages customers to share photos on social media, effectively turning your packaging into free marketing.

Pairing Bansat with Complementary Typefaces for Balance
One of the most common mistakes small business owners make is using too many competing styles, which creates visual chaos. The beauty of Bansat lies in its versatility; despite its strong personality, it plays well with others. To get the most out of this font, try pairing it with a simple, geometric sans serif for body text. This contrast allows the bold brush strokes of Bansat to pop while keeping the detailed information easy to read. Alternatively, if you want to lean into a more romantic or vintage aesthetic, you can pair it with a delicate script font for accents, though you must be careful not to overcrowd the design. The goal is to let the display qualities of Bansat lead the visual narrative. Whether you are designing a website header, a product label, or a business card, maintaining this balance ensures your brand looks trustworthy and established.
